Benefits of Box Braids Hairstyles

Box braids are not only a stylish and trendy hairstyle but also come with several benefits. One of the major advantages of box braids is that they provide a protective style for your natural hair. By braiding the hair, it helps in preventing damage and breakage, allowing the hair to grow and remain healthy.

Secondly, box braids are versatile and low-maintenance. Once the braids are done, you can style them in various ways – from updos to ponytails or simply leaving them down. This makes it a convenient and time-saving hairstyle for women with a busy schedule.

Additionally, box braids can be a great way to experiment with different hair colors and lengths without causing any damage to your natural hair. You can add color extensions or play around with the length of the braids to achieve a unique and customized look.

Lastly, box braids are a great time-saver. With box braids, you won’t have to spend hours on styling your hair every morning. They remain intact for weeks, allowing you to enjoy a hassle-free hair routine and more time for other activities.

Different Box Braids Styles to Try

Box braids are a versatile and stylish hairstyle that can be worn in a variety of different styles. Whether you prefer a classic look or something more modern, box braids offer endless options for styling. One popular style to try is the jumbo box braids, which are thicker and larger than traditional box braids. These braids can be worn long or short, and can be styled in a variety of ways, including ponytails, buns, or even half-up hairstyles. Another trendy option is the knotless box braids, which have a more natural look and are designed to be less heavy on the scalp. These braids can be styled similarly to traditional box braids, but with the added benefit of reduced tension on the hair and scalp.

For those who prefer a more intricate look, triangle box braids are a great option to try. These braids are created using a triangular pattern, which adds a unique and eye-catching detail to the hairstyle. Triangle box braids can be styled in a variety of ways, from sleek and straight to curly and voluminous, making them a versatile choice for any occasion. Another style to consider is the bohemian box braids, which are typically longer and looser than traditional box braids. These braids offer a relaxed and effortless look, perfect for those who want a more laid-back style.

When it comes to choosing a box braids style to try, the options are truly endless. Whether you prefer a classic, modern, or intricate look, there is a box braids style out there for you. With the ability to be worn in a variety of different ways and the added benefit of protecting your natural hair, box braids are a great option for anyone looking for a stylish and versatile hairstyle.

Step-by-Step Guide to Creating Box Braids

Creating box braids can be a fun and stylish way to switch up your look. Whether you’re doing it for yourself or for someone else, following a step-by-step guide can help ensure that the braids turn out looking great. It’s important to start with clean, detangled hair before beginning the braiding process. This helps to create a smooth and neat finish.

First, part the hair into small sections using a rat-tail comb. The size of the sections will depend on the desired thickness of the braids. Then, apply a small amount of hair gel or edge control to the roots of each section to help keep the braids in place. Begin braiding by dividing each section into three equal parts and intertwining them in a traditional three-strand braid.

Continue braiding all the way to the ends and secure with a small hair elastic. It’s important to keep the tension consistent throughout each braid to ensure a uniform look. Once all the braids are complete, they can be dipped in hot water to seal the ends and prevent unraveling. This step-by-step guide can help anyone achieve a beautiful set of box braids.

In summary, creating box braids involves sectioning the hair, applying product to the roots, braiding each section, and securing the ends. Additionally, dipping the braids in hot water can help seal the ends for a polished finish. Following these steps can result in a chic and stylish box braid look that is sure to turn heads.

Maintaining Box Braids for Longevity

When it comes to maintaining box braids for longevity, there are several tips and tricks that can help keep your braids looking fresh and stylish for as long as possible. One of the most important steps in maintaining your box braids is to keep them clean. Regularly washing your scalp and braids with a gentle shampoo and conditioner can help prevent buildup and keep your braids looking neat and tidy.

Another essential aspect of maintaining box braids is to moisturize your scalp and braids regularly. This can be done using a leave-in conditioner or natural oils such as coconut or jojoba oil. Keeping your hair and scalp moisturized can prevent breakage and help your braids last longer.

It’s also important to protect your box braids while sleeping or during physical activities. Wrapping your hair in a satin scarf or bonnet at night can help prevent frizz and keep your braids looking neat. Additionally, wearing a protective style or using hair elastics during exercise can help prevent your braids from becoming frizzy or tangled.

Lastly, regular touch-ups and maintenance appointments can help keep your box braids looking fresh and well-maintained. Getting your braids touched up every 6-8 weeks can help prevent frizz and maintain the overall look of your hairstyle. Following these tips can help you keep your box braids looking stylish and well-maintained for an extended period of time.

Accessorizing Box Braids for a Trendy Look

Accessorizing your box braids is a great way to add personal style and flair to your look. There are so many different ways to accessorize your box braids, from colorful beads and hair cuffs to scarves and headbands. Adding accessories to your box braids can take your hairstyle to the next level and make a bold fashion statement.

One of the most popular ways to accessorize box braids is by adding beads. Beads come in a variety of colors and sizes, and can be added to the ends of your box braids for a fun and playful look. You can also experiment with different patterns and designs using beads to create a unique and personalized style.

Another stylish way to accessorize your box braids is by adding hair cuffs. Hair cuffs come in different metallic finishes and can be used to accentuate certain sections of your box braids for a trendy and edgy look. Whether you want to keep it simple with a few cuffs scattered throughout your box braids, or go all out with a full cuff-embellished hairstyle, the options are endless.

Additionally, scarves and headbands are great accessories to elevate your box braids style. You can experiment with different fabrics, prints, and colors to match your outfit or make a statement. Whether you tie a scarf as a headband, use it as a wrap for your box braids, or intertwine it into your braids, scarves are versatile accessories that can take your hairstyle to the next level.

By accessorizing your box braids with beads, hair cuffs, scarves, and headbands, you can create a trendy and unique look that reflects your personal style. The possibilities are endless when it comes to box braids accessories, so don’t be afraid to get creative and experiment with different styles to find the perfect look for you.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are box braids?

Box braids are a type of hairstyle that involves sectioning the hair into small square-shaped parts and braiding it from the roots to the ends.

How long do box braids typically last?

Box braids can last anywhere from 4 to 8 weeks, depending on how well you take care of them and the type of hair extensions used.

Are box braids damaging to the hair?

Box braids themselves are not damaging to the hair, but if they are too tight or if they are not installed or removed properly, they can cause breakage and damage to the hair.

Can box braids be styled in different ways?

Yes, box braids can be styled in various ways, including updos, ponytails, buns, and half-up half-down styles. They are very versatile and can be accessorized with beads, rings, or ribbons.

Are box braids suitable for all hair types?

Box braids can be done on most hair types, including natural hair, relaxed hair, and hair with extensions. However, it’s important to ensure that the hair is in a healthy state before installing box braids.

How can I take care of my box braids to make them last longer?

To make your box braids last longer, you should moisturize your scalp regularly, avoid using heavy products that can cause buildup, and protect your hair at night by wearing a satin or silk scarf or using a satin pillowcase.

Can I wash my box braids?

Yes, you can wash your box braids. It’s important to use a diluted shampoo and to be very gentle when washing and drying your braids to prevent frizzing and damage.
